What companies run services between Allentown, Lehigh County, PA, USA and Fallingwater, PA, USA?

There is no direct connection from Allentown to Fallingwater. However, you can take the bus to Pittsburgh Intermodal Station, walk to Pittsburgh Amtrak Station, take the train to Connellsville Station, then take the taxi to Fallingwater.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Allentown to Fallingwater via Harrisburg Bus Station, Harrisburg, Pittsburgh Amtrak Station, and Connellsville Station in around 11h 11m.
